Up to '98, '99-'00, & '01 Alternators; Differences
Besides amperage, what are the differences between these apparently disparate applications? I will eventually be upgrading my 01's alternator with a Singer and want to give a friend my high-quality OEM replacement.

Re: Up to '98, '99-'00, & '01 Alternators; Differences
The later alternators wire(s) are a plug in. The earlier ones have a bolt on.
